    Anyone ever built a rotisserie grill?

    I built a spit roaster out of a keg. It can run on bottled gas (has a BBQ burner), or the burner can be removed and it can be run on wood. I used a car wiper motor for the spit motor as the flimsy 9v **** you get from the bbq store won't turn a decent lump of meat if it's not directly centred...

    My Garage Reno

    Ok, well, as the roof sheets are nailed on, I didn't want to go to the expense of pulling them off to lay down the sarking, so I just installed it between each roof batten, from the inside. It's not the best way to do it, but it'll still do it's job according to my plumber mate. Then I bought...
